A $13 coffee cup leads woman to $84.9 quadrillion windfall

ALBAWABA - A woman called Sophie Downing, from Nottingham, bought a cup of coffee and became the richest person in the history of the world. The story of Downing, 29, started when she got a £10 ($13) coffee shop voucher for Christmas to find out that the balance on the gift card totalled over £63 quadrillion ($84.9 quadrillion).
